the man in black

WHF Cash

Bull (male)Imperial
IYAK - Foundation# 2C250DOB: 6/11/201511 yrs
This big guy always amazes us. He is a gentle giant. Cash loves his treats and is completely and utterly respectful to his cows, and especially to us. He is a wonder to watch and admire, his movements flowing, strong, and he is everything majestic that hooked us on this beautiful breed. He seems to instinctively know to give us space in the pasture when we are working. When with his ladies and his babies, he is a leader and a calm protector, and will be seen laying with his calves all around him giving the mommas a break. The way he follows and gives attention to each of the mommas is romantic as it looks as though he is courting each one so genuinely on late evening walks side by side. Exactly the temperament we want in a bull for our small farm and for breeding. Pedigree on Cash strongly resembles bulls in his lineage such as Dr. Lock, Dreadlock, Prince Allante and Blackberry/Diamond bloodlines. Cash was born in upstate New York at a farm that acquired it's starter herd of pedigreed animals from Montana. His horns are beautifully symmetrical with a slight bend back which is our preference. He has a flowing skirt and fiber that he is able to rub off easily in the spring by himself. Although he is easy going and will allow you a head scratch, he doesn't care for us to comb him. His hooves are slow growing and seem to self-trim as we have not had a need to trim. The black Imperial nose and curly top make him everyone's heartthrob.

small & sassy

OHY Lucille

Cow (female)Native Trim
IYAK - Foundation# 2E102DOB: 7/1/20178 yrs
Lucille (Lucy) is our "sweet and sour" girl. Personality galore! But you never know what you're gonna get. When she is sweet she comes for treats, is curious and sharp as a tack. When she's sour, she acts like she doesn't know you and will give you a side eye to leave her alone. She is momma to our peanut bull calf SCF Tripp, our third bull born at farm. He's the peanut because he was the last of the calf crop born in 2020 so it seems he is always smaller than the rest and very shy. Lucy's fiber is a show stopper! This little girl carries some beautiful down--and a lot of it considering she is not in the wooly category. Wooly Bully, T the Bull, Dreadlock, and Excaliber are just a few of the many impressive names on her pedigree.

Tugg was a sweet grand finale for our 2021 calving season! A strong, fluffy, Imperial Black bull calf with a smart and curious disposition. This friendly and social interactive guy has been training for trekking as he grows into a fiber-abundant yak and haltered steer for the farm.

Tugg is sociable, and has become a very petite version of a yak steer with a symmetrical, curved back horn set. He enjoys being groomed and petted and has dense, abundant, and easy-releasing fiber. Now at 4 he continues his legacy of excellence.

Momma Lucille is small in stature, but big on incredible fiber from a woolly pedigree on her sire's side.

This steer gets full Imperial black coloring and a respectful temperament from his sire, Cash.
